What is a Litecoin Mixer?
A Litecoin mixer prepares food by taking your LTC, mixing it with coins from other users, and then returning that you a different amount of Litecoin from a different address. This process, known as coin mixing, obfuscates the piste of transactions and prevents third parties from reversing the foundation of the funds.
By using a Litecoin mixer, you ensure that your transactions remain private, to provide an extra layer of privacy when sending or receiving funds.

Start the Mixing Process
Once you’ve set your variables, it’s time to start the mixing process. Here’s what you can expect:
Coin Mixing: The mixer will combine your Litecoin with coins from other users, then break them on to smaller amounts and send them to different addresses. This creates a blend of transactions that obscures the path back to your original address.
Transaction Time: Depending on the mixer, the process can take anywhere from a few minutes a number of hours. The more time the mixer takes, the more private your transaction will be.
Transaction Confirmation: Once the coins are mixed, the mixer will send you your Litecoin to your provided output address. Make sure to check the transaction on the Litecoin blockchain to ensure everything has been processed correctly.
